Grosse Ile has gone a perfect 5-0 against Melvindale recently and they'll look to pad the win column further on Saturday. The Red Devils will look to defend their home field against the Cardinals at 1:00 p.m.
Grosse Ile came into their game on Thursday off a hard-fought close win, but unfortunately suffered a serious change of fortune. They lost 9-3 to Belleville.
Grosse Ile saw four different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Kolton Bodner, who went 2-for-4 with one run.
Meanwhile, while Melvindale put up plenty of runs on Wednesday, the same can't be said for Robichaud. The Cardinals put the hurt on the Bulldogs with a sharp 15-0 win. The Cardinals might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won 12 matches by six runs or more this season.
Melvindale pushed their record up to 16-10 with the victory, which was their third straight at home. Those home wins came thanks in part to their pitching effort, having only surrendered 0.3 runs on average over those games. As for Grosse Ile, they have been struggling recently as they've lost four of their last five games. That's put a noticeable dent in their 6-13 record this season.
Grosse Ile was able to grind out a solid victory over Melvindale when the teams last played back in April, winning 5-2. Do the Red Devils have another victory up their sleeve, or will the Cardinals tur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
